Summary
Recognizes that small States may be particularly vulnerable to external threats and acts of interference in their internal affairs; stresses the vital importance for all States of the unconditional respect by all States of all the principles of the Charter of UN, including the principles of sovereign equality, territorial integrity, non interference in the internal affairs of other countries and the peaceful settlement of disputes and their consistent application; stresses also the importance of strengthening the regional security arrangements by increasing interaction, cooperation and consultation; appeals to the relevant regional and international organizations to provide assistance when requested by small States for the strengthening of their security in accordance with the principles of the Charter; urges the Secretary-General to continue to pay special attention to monitoring the security situation of small States and to consider making use of the provisions of Art. 99 of the Charter; requests the Secretary-General to continue his consultations with the members of the Security Council and other interested Governments and to submit a report to the General Assembly at its 49th session on the implementation of the present resolution.
